调试CUFFT和CUDA Runtime API的符号(cudart)

时间:2012-02-29 23:00:02

标签: debugging cuda cuda-gdb

我可以从CUDA SDK中找到包含CUDA库调试信息的*.debug文件,即CUFFT和CUDA Runtime API(cudart),以及如何将它们提供给调试器和/或分析器?

如果没有此信息,使用CUDA库的调试应用程序非常困难,尤其是当错误出现在CUDA代码中时。

1 个答案:

答案 0 :(得分:3)

这些库不是开源的,因此不提供自然的调试符号。

如果您发现图书馆中存在错误,我建议您become a registered CUDA developer并使用在线错误报告表格报告问题。或者(但不太优选),在此处或NVIDIA forums更详细地报告问题。

在报告错误之前,请确保您确信它不在您自己的代码中。 :)